Definition

"Bocci" is simply an alternate spelling of "bocce," a ball sport similar to lawn bowling and pétanque. Players roll or toss balls toward a smaller target ball (the pallino), trying to get closer than their opponents. Think of it as a blend of bowling and horseshoes, played on a smaller scale. While "bocce" is the more common spelling, "bocci" is sometimes used, particularly in older texts or regional variations. The game emphasizes precision and strategy over raw strength.

Etymology

Like "bocce," "bocci" originates from the Italian word for "bowls." The variation in spelling likely arose through regional dialects or transcription errors over time. Both terms share the same etymological roots, tracing back to ancient Roman ball games. While "bocce" has become the standard spelling, "bocci" maintains a historical connection to the game's origins.
